Abstract

We experimentally studied supercontinuum generation in a birefringent multi-core photonic crystal fiber by investigating the effects of input light polarization and power on the quality of the output spectrum. The pump wave at 1064 nm was situated far in the anomalous dispersion regime, and generates anti-Stokes and Stokes signals which are broadened towards the IR by Raman scattering and towards the visible by XPM.
